How Do Developers Learn Coding and Software Development?

Enhancing your skillset is always a smart move if you want to get ahead in your field. Whether you’re looking to launch a software development career or take your career up a notch, here are the top five ways developers acquire new skills.

  1. Online Resources

Online resources are a go-to option for many developers when it comes to coding and software development skills. Blog posts that outline processes and techniques are an often-visited source of information. Similarly, videos can make even complex topics easier to understand.

Another one of the benefits of this approach is that it’s often low-cost or free. For budget-conscious developers, that’s ideal, as they can boost their skills without breaking the bank.

  1. Colleges and Universities

Another one of the top ways that developers learned to code was through formal education. Many college and university degree programs that focus on software development or similar majors require a significant amount of coding-related coursework.

One of the reasons this approach is popular is that it’s a known quantity. Most students know what to expect with classroom-based systems. Additionally, their degree often makes them eligible for more professional opportunities, easing their transition into a career.

  1. Books

While it may seem antiquated to some, books and similar kinds of physical media are still incredibly valuable if you want to enhance your coding and software development skills. Plus, this approach can also be low-cost or free. Libraries may have sections dedicated to these topics, and out-of-date textbooks are often available for a steal.

Even if developers choose to buy new books, the cost can be pretty manageable. Additionally, it gives them permanent, quick access to that information over the long term, ensuring they can refresh their memories at any time.

  1. Online Courses or Certifications

Many online courses and certification programs outside of formal educational environments are incredibly sound. Further, they may focus on very specific niches, such as new coders, those looking for efficiency tips and tricks, and more.

Plus, students may have the ability to take their time as they learn. Some online approaches don’t have the strict deadlines you find at traditional schools, making this simpler to fit into a busy schedule.

  1. Forums

Social learning can be incredibly beneficial. Online forums are popular options for developers. They allow them to post snippets of code for feedback, ask questions when they are stumped, and otherwise engage with other professionals in the field.

Like many of the resources above, forums don’t usually come with a price tag. As a result, it’s a great option for anyone who wants to improve their skillset without a major financial investment.

If you’re looking to improve your coding and software development skills, all of the options above are worth considering. Check each one out to see if any particular one is the best fit for your needs and learning style. Then, if you’d like to learn more about how you can get your developer career moving, the team at The Squires Group can help. Contact us today.

Leave a Reply

Your email address will not be published. Required fields are marked *